Pope Francis told his weekly general
audience Wednesday that he was praying for the Pacific island
nation of Tonga where a volcanic eruption on Saturday unleashed
a deadly and devastating tsunami, killing at least three people.
Francis expressed his spiritual closeness to the people of Tonga
following the eruption of the Hunga Tonga-Hunga Ha'apai volcano.
The pontiff asked God to relieve the Tongan people's suffering
and called on everyone to join in prayer for these brothers and
sisters.
"My thoughts go out to the peoples of the Tonga Islands who in
recent days were affected by the eruption of an underwater
volcano, which caused considerable material damage. I am
spiritually close to all those who are sorely-tried, and I
implore from God relief in their suffering. I invite everyone to
join me in prayer for these our brothers and sisters."
